    Circa 1920, rare exhibition quality walnut, oak and leather open bookcase by Whytock & Reid of Edinburgh. The rectangular shaped bookcase has a solid walnut top with a wonderful neat crossbanded edge. Beneath this is an ogee moulded edge and a small frieze. In the frieze are 3 drawers which are serpentine shaped and have leather facings with gilding and a turned knob with a sunburst back plate. Inside, the drawers have oak liners. Beneath this are 2 divisions, each one with 2 adjustable shelves. The dividers have a beaded facing and the centre divide is crossbanded. The back of the bookcase is solid oak with fielded panels. The ends of the bookcase are chamfered with a herringbone walnut inlay in the centre. The fore edge on each end is rounded and chamfered. Beneath the bottom shelf is a small stylish apron again with walnut and various panels. The whole piece stands on typical stylish Whytock & Reid feet at the front and a small out swept foot at the back. Wonderful colour and patination.

     
    Size 116cm high x 144cm wide x 25cm deep.

    Georgian Antiques was founded in 1978 by John Dixon's brother Padriac in a small shop at Jocks Lodge, Meadowbank in Edinburgh, with John joining the business after finishing college in 1981. The business grew so rapidly, they couldn't keep up with their inventory needs. Their goal has been to create a one-stop-shop where designers can complete an entire project from antique lighting to antique furniture to accessories. Scotland's largest antiques warehouse is located in a converted whiskey bond in historic Leith Edinburgh. With 50,000sq ft over five floors we offer a wide range of quality Georgian, Victorian and Edwardian furniture, as well as continental and small decorative items. Our stock is constantly changing.
